    MAHARANA PRATAP

    Subject: History

    Context: After Outrage Over Remarks On Maharana Pratap, BJP Leader Apologises.

    Concept:

    Maharana Pratap

    • Rana Pratap Singh also known as MaharanaPratap was born on May 9th 1540 in Kumbhalgarh, Rajasthan.
    • He was the 13th King of Mewar and was the eldest son of Udai Singh II
    • MaharanaUdai Singh II ruled the kingdom of Mewar, with his capital at Chittor.
    • Udai Singh II was also a founder of the city of Udaipur (Rajasthan).

    Battle of Haldighati:

    • The Battle of Haldighati was fought in 1576 between Rana Pratap Singh of Mewar and Raja Man Singh of Amber who was the general of the Mughal emperor Akbar.
    • MaharanaPratap fought a brave war, but was defeated by Mughal forces.
    • It is said that MaharanaPratap’s loyal horse named Chetak, gave up his life as the Maharana was leaving the battlefield.

    Reconquest:

    • After 1579, the Mughal pressure relaxed over Mewar and Pratap recovered Western Mewar including Kumbhalgarh, Udaipur and Gogunda.
    • During this period, he also built a new capital, Chavand, near modern Dungarpur.
